117.info
人生若只如初见

如何正确配置OleDbDataAdapter

要正确配置OleDbDataAdapter,您需要设置以下属性:

  1. 设置SelectCommand属性:指定用于从数据源检索数据的SQL查询或存储过程。

  2. 设置InsertCommand属性:指定用于向数据源插入新记录的SQL查询或存储过程。

  3. 设置UpdateCommand属性:指定用于更新数据源中的记录的SQL查询或存储过程。

  4. 设置DeleteCommand属性:指定用于从数据源中删除记录的SQL查询或存储过程。

  5. 设置Connection属性:指定用于连接到数据源的OleDbConnection对象。

  6. 调用Fill方法:用于从数据源中填充DataSet的数据表。

  7. 调用Update方法:用于将DataSet中的更改保存回数据源。

示例代码如下:

OleDbConnection connection = new OleDbConnection(connectionString);
OleDbDataAdapter dataAdapter = new OleDbDataAdapter();
dataAdapter.SelectCommand = new OleDbCommand("SELECT * FROM TableName", connection);
dataAdapter.InsertCommand = new OleDbCommand("INSERT INTO TableName (Column1, Column2) VALUES (@Value1, @Value2)", connection);
dataAdapter.UpdateCommand = new OleDbCommand("UPDATE TableName SET Column1 = @Value1 WHERE Column2 = @Value2", connection);
dataAdapter.DeleteCommand = new OleDbCommand("DELETE FROM TableName WHERE Column1 = @Value1", connection);

DataSet dataSet = new DataSet();
dataAdapter.Fill(dataSet, "TableName");

// Make changes to the DataSet

dataAdapter.Update(dataSet, "TableName");

在上面的示例代码中,您需要替换connectionString、TableName、Column1、Column2、@Value1和@Value2为您实际使用的值。然后,您可以使用适当的SQL语句和参数替换示例中的命令,以确保正确配置OleDbDataAdapter。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e962AzsIAgVQDFI.html

推荐文章

  • OleDbDataAdapter是什么,你知道吗

    OleDbDataAdapter是一种用于从数据库中检索数据的类,通常用于连接到Microsoft Access数据库或其他遵循OLE DB标准的数据库。它是ADO.NET库中的一个组件,允许开发...

  • OleDbDataAdapter如何提高数据处理速度

    OleDbDataAdapter 可以通过以下方式来提高数据处理速度: 使用适当的数据源:选择合适的数据源可以极大地影响数据处理速度。使用本地数据库或者网络连接速度快的...

  • OleDbDataAdapter执行存储过程可能吗

    是的,OleDbDataAdapter可以执行存储过程。您可以通过设置OleDbDataAdapter的SelectCommand属性来指定要执行的存储过程,然后调用OleDbDataAdapter的Fill方法来执...

  • OleDbDataAdapter连接Oracle数据库怎样

    要使用OleDbDataAdapter连接Oracle数据库,需要先安装和配置Oracle的ODBC驱动程序。然后可以按照以下步骤来连接Oracle数据库: 创建一个OleDbConnection对象,指...

  • 为什么要使用OleDbDataAdapter

    OleDbDataAdapter是用于将数据从数据库中检索到DataSet(数据集)中的.NET Framework数据提供程序。它具有以下优点: 简化数据检索:OleDbDataAdapter提供了一种...

  • OleDbDataAdapter性能优化有哪些技巧

    使用适当的查询语句:在使用OleDbDataAdapter时,尽量避免使用SELECT *,而是明确指定需要查询的字段,避免返回过多的数据。 缓存数据:如果查询的数据在短期内不...

  • OleDbDataAdapter和SqlDataAdapter区别

    OleDbDataAdapter和SqlDataAdapter都是用于在.NET应用程序中从数据库中检索数据并将其填充到DataSet或DataTable中的类。
    主要区别在于它们对不同类型的数据...

  • OleDbDataAdapter常见问题解决指南

    数据库连接问题:如果无法连接到数据库,首先确保数据库服务已经启动,并且连接字符串设置正确。另外,可以尝试使用不同的连接字符串来连接数据库,以确定是否是...